Regular Cleaning
One of the most fundamental aspects of maintaining an oil extraction machine is regular cleaning. Over time, oil residues, debris, and other contaminants can accumulate inside the machine, which can affect its performance and lead to premature wear and tear. To prevent this, it's crucial to clean the machine after each use.
Start by disconnecting the machine from the power source to ensure your safety. Then, use a soft brush or cloth to remove any visible debris from the exterior of the machine. Next, focus on the internal components. Many oil extraction machines have removable parts, such as the oil filter, pressing chamber, and screw shaft. Remove these parts and clean them thoroughly with a mild detergent and warm water. Rinse them well and allow them to dry completely before reassembling the machine.
For hard - to - reach areas, you can use a compressed air canister to blow out any remaining dust or debris. Make sure to clean the ventilation holes as well, as blocked vents can cause the machine to overheat.
Lubrication
Proper lubrication is essential for the smooth operation of an oil extraction machine. The moving parts of the machine, such as the gears, bearings, and shafts, need to be lubricated regularly to reduce friction and prevent wear.
Refer to the machine's user manual to determine the type of lubricant recommended for your specific model. Different machines may require different types of lubricants, such as grease or oil. Use a high - quality lubricant and apply it according to the manufacturer's instructions.
Typically, you'll need to lubricate the machine at regular intervals, which could be after a certain number of operating hours or at specific time intervals, like monthly or quarterly. When lubricating, be careful not to over - lubricate, as excess lubricant can attract dirt and debris, which can cause more problems.
Inspection of Wear Parts
Regularly inspecting the wear parts of the oil extraction machine is crucial for early detection of any potential issues. Wear parts, such as the pressing screw, barrel, and oil filter, are subject to constant friction and stress during operation and will eventually need to be replaced.
Check the pressing screw for signs of wear, such as excessive thinning or damage to the threads. A worn - out pressing screw can reduce the oil extraction efficiency and may even cause the machine to malfunction. The barrel should also be inspected for scratches or dents, as these can affect the quality of the oil extraction.
The oil filter is another important wear part. A clogged or damaged oil filter can restrict the flow of oil and reduce the machine's performance. Replace the oil filter at regular intervals, as recommended by the manufacturer.
Electrical System Maintenance
If your oil extraction machine is electrically powered, proper maintenance of the electrical system is vital. Start by checking the power cord for any signs of damage, such as fraying or exposed wires. A damaged power cord can pose a serious safety hazard, so it should be replaced immediately.
Inspect the electrical connections inside the machine to ensure they are tight and free of corrosion. Loose connections can cause electrical problems, such as overheating or intermittent operation. You can use a multimeter to test the electrical components, such as the motor and switches, to ensure they are functioning properly.
Keep the electrical control panel clean and free of dust and moisture. Moisture can cause short - circuits and damage the electrical components. If you notice any abnormal electrical behavior, such as strange noises or flickering lights, stop using the machine immediately and have it inspected by a qualified technician.
Calibration
Over time, the settings of an oil extraction machine may drift, which can affect the quality and quantity of the oil extracted. Regular calibration is necessary to ensure that the machine is operating at its optimal performance.
Calibration involves adjusting the machine's settings, such as the pressure, temperature, and speed, to match the specifications recommended by the manufacturer. You can use specialized calibration tools and follow the calibration procedures outlined in the user manual.
If you're unsure about how to calibrate the machine, it's advisable to contact the manufacturer's technical support team or hire a professional technician to perform the calibration.


Storage
If you need to store the oil extraction machine for an extended period, proper storage is essential to prevent damage. First, clean the machine thoroughly as described above. Then, lubricate all the moving parts to prevent rust and corrosion.
Store the machine in a dry, clean, and well - ventilated area. If possible, cover the machine with a protective cover to prevent dust and debris from accumulating on it. Make sure to disconnect the power cord and any other external connections.
Specific Considerations for Different Types of Oil Extraction Machines
Different types of oil extraction machines, such as the cottonseed oil press, peanut oil extraction machine, and Circulating Cold Oil Expeller, may have specific maintenance requirements.
For example, the cottonseed oil press may require more frequent cleaning due to the nature of cottonseed, which can leave behind more residues. The peanut oil extraction machine may need special attention to the oil filter, as peanuts can produce a relatively high amount of fine particles. The Circulating Cold Oil Expeller, on the other hand, may require careful monitoring of the cooling system to ensure proper temperature control.
